Great Controller, Poor Quality Control
||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.This controller feels great in the hand and has a very nice weight and a overall premium fit and finish. I love the back paddles and the magnetic swap-able stick heads. The best feature of the controller in my opinion is that you can tighten the tension of the thumb sticks which is a game changer for me since I’ve always found the stock Xbox sticks to be too loose. The reason I’m giving this controller 2 stars is because the first controller I got had a loose and jiggly d-pad with both the circle and cross head on the right side of the d-pad. I exchanged the controller and the second one was even more loose then the first one so I decided to return it. I understand there’s always going to be defective products (especially with game controllers) however the fact I got 2 defective controllers back to back is unacceptable in my book for a premium controller that retails for $180.

Great improvements over Gen1
||Posted . Owned for 1 month when reviewed.This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.Microsoft stepped it up with this contoller here are the improvements I really think stand out 1) Grips changed, my last to controllers they came off.. it is different on this one and feels like it will handle the stress of gaming longer 2) Buttons, the buttons feel better, from the lit up Xbox button to menue and ABXYs 3) 4 saved settings for different games, with the light indicator 4) integrated recharble battery and charger in case 5) smaller paddles making them better located for use Still working on cons list but here is the only one I have so far 1) charging cored is a little difficult to feed through the carry case to the charging base.
